Understanding the CNA ⁢Certification Process in‍ Missouri

Requirements for⁤ CNA Candidates

  • Be at⁢ least‌ 16 years old
  • Possess a high ‍school ​diploma or GED
  • Complete‍ a state-approved ⁣CNA training program
  • Pass the Missouri ⁤CNA ‌Competency Exam

steps to ⁢Become ‌a Certified CNA in Missouri

  1. Enroll ⁤in a⁣ Missouri-approved CNA ⁣training program
  2. Complete the required ‍clinical hours and coursework
  3. Pass the state CNA competency exam⁤ (Written and Skills Test)
  4. Apply for ⁣certification through the Missouri‍ Board of​ Nursing

Top Tips for Successful CNA⁤ Training in Missouri

1. Enroll in a Reputable CNA ⁤Program

Choosing the right CNA training program ​is‌ crucial. Look for programs ‌accredited⁣ by the Missouri Board of Nursing or approved by recognized‌ national bodies. reputable programs not⁢ only provide quality education but also ‌prepare you thoroughly for‌ the state exam.

  • Check program reviews and success rates
  • Prioritize programs with extensive clinical practice
  • Ensure the program covers⁣ Missouri-specific healthcare guidelines

2. Dedicate ⁢Adequate Time to Study and‌ Practice

Success ‍in‍ CNA training relies heavily on consistent study habits. create a study schedule that balances coursework, clinical practice, and​ personal​ time.Practicing skills​ diligently and reviewing theory regularly helps retain data better.

  • Use flashcards for memorization
  • Participate⁤ actively in⁣ clinical labs
  • Join study groups for collaborative learning

3. Prepare Thoroughly ⁤for ‍the Missouri CNA Exam

The state’s CNA exam tests both practical​ skills and theoretical knowledge. Use practice tests, review guides, and ‌online resources to prepare ⁢effectively. ​Focus on safety procedures, ⁢patient care techniques, and‌ Missouri ⁢healthcare protocols.

Planning Tips Details
Practice Skills simulate⁤ clinical scenarios, master vital sign ⁣measurement, infection control, and patient assistance techniques.
Review Theoretical Content Understand anatomy, communication skills, and Missouri-specific ‌healthcare laws.
Practice with Sample Questions Identify weak​ areas by⁣ taking ⁤mock ⁣exams regularly.
